Career positions & opportunities
Career Opportunity Description
Community Outreach Coordinator Coordinate volunteer programs aimed at supporting aging populations in the community. Develop partnerships with local organizations to enhance services for seniors.
Senior Center Program Manager Manage activities and events at a senior center, ensuring programs cater to the needs and interests of older adults. Recruit and train volunteers to assist in running programs.
Aging Advocacy Specialist Advocate for policies and programs that benefit aging populations. Collaborate with government agencies and non-profit organizations to address issues affecting seniors.
Volunteer Coordinator Recruit, train, and supervise volunteers for various aging-related initiatives. Match volunteers with opportunities that align with their skills and interests.
Geriatric Care Manager Assess the needs of older adults and coordinate care services to enhance their quality of life. Collaborate with healthcare providers and community resources to support aging clients.

Course content
    • Understanding Aging and Volunteerism
    • Communication Skills for Working with Older Adults
    • Ethical Considerations in Volunteerism
    • Health and Safety in Volunteer Settings
    • Diversity and Inclusion in Aging and Volunteerism
    • Volunteer Management and Supervision
    • Advocacy and Policy in Aging
    • Community Engagement and Outreach
    • Program Evaluation and Quality Improvement
    • Self-care and Burnout Prevention in Volunteer Work
